The enzymatic activity of GCH1 is tightly controlled through several elegant regulatory mechanisms. The enzyme binds a zinc ion (Zn²⁺), which is essential for its catalytic activity. This metal ion is coordinated by specific amino acid residues within the active site, including positions 141, 144, and 212, where it plays a critical role in facilitating the complex ring-opening and rearrangement reactions that transform GTP into 7,8-dihydroneopterin triphosphate . The kinetic parameters of GCH1 have also been characterized, revealing a Michaelis constant (Kₘ) for its substrate GTP of approximately 116 μM under optimal conditions, with peak activity observed at a pH of 7.7 . By unifying hardware standards, GCCH-1 minimizes system downtime, ensures baseline safety compliance, and vastly accelerates the deployment of automated production lines, such as Body-in-White (BIW) weld-and-assembly cells. Core Objectives and Strategic Benefits of GCCH-1
In automotive manufacturing, stands for Global Common Controls Hardware (Design Standard 1) . It is a mandatory master blueprint used by controls engineers, machine tool builders, and plant installation personnel during the design and installation of factory automation systems.
